Output 44eb3b598c8787c81a86871bd21150481f83ae7fce134e2e9fbea5e5eb512f62:3

value
20852193
script pubkey
OP_0 OP_PUSHBYTES_20 6e8c9b736a65695c1b98db9e8e8027eea7a3759c
address
bc1qd6xfkum2v454cxucmw0gaqp8a6n6xavu45uay9
transaction
44eb3b598c8787c81a86871bd21150481f83ae7fce134e2e9fbea5e5eb512f62
spent
true